Listed by Brant & Bernhardt PropertyCaptivating Views & Impeccable Design, Minutes to Maleny!
Poised elegantly on a gently sloping parcel of land and just minutes from the vibrant Hinterland township of Maleny. This 12-year-old residence offers a harmonious blend of modern comfort and serene countryside vistas. Thoughtfully designed to maximise natural light, the home features a north-facing aspect perfect for enjoying the gorgeous daily sunlight from all living areas. What a magic spot to entertain family and friends while taking in the mesmerising views of the valley creating a captivating backdrop, from morning mists to stunning sunsets.
Interior Features:
- Formal entry with cloak closet
- Spacious living and dining area with 600mm porcelain tiles and silver and crystal feature pendant lights
- North-facing sunroom adorned with bay windows and external access
- Full wall of stacking sliding doors leading to the expansive alfresco entertainment area perfect for taking in the expansive mountain and valley views
- Grand chef's kitchen featuring stone benchtops, quality appliances, a large island bench, display cabinets, unique textured backsplash tiles, plenty of storage and quality cabinetry with ornate handles
- Master suite with walk-in robe, spacious ensuite with large shower, double basins plus heat lights. Louvres and large windows framing serene valley and garden views
- Three additional bedrooms with carpet, built-in robes and ceiling fans, offering valley or garden views
- Main bathroom with double basin vanity unit, bath, shower, heat lights, privacy glass plus separate toilet
- Laundry with ample storage, bench space, and choice for top or front loader washing machine
Exterior Features:
- Rendered brick construction with timber panelling on the east-facing feature wall
- Colourbond roof and recently refreshed exterior paint
- 5KW Solar panels for energy efficiency
- Rainwater harvested in two PVC tanks totalling 45,000L
- Hassle-free waste treatment system
- 3-bay electric lock-up garage with workshop space
- Single carport suitable for trailer or camper
- Parking for up to 4 cars plus garden tool shed
- Established gardens featuring camellias, natives, succulents and herb beds
- Rock walkways and rock retaining walls on the eastern side are a beautiful feature of the garden
- Patio approximately 10 x 4m long verandah on the western side, featuring all weather blinds and stunning views
- Pond feature adding to the outdoor ambiance
How Far From Where:
- 3 mins to the heart of picturesque Maleny with its array of cafes, boutiques, 2 grocery stores, organic shop, 2 butchers, local hospital, dentists, doctors, medical facilities, award winning bakery and lots of specialty shops and bookstores to enjoy
- 15 mins drive to Montville
- 16 mins drive to the nearest train station
- 35 mins drive to the beautiful Sunshine Coast beaches and shopping precincts
- Just over an hour's drive to Brisbane Airport
- Just over an hour drive to Noosa
- Enjoy the convenience of being a few minutes' drive from Witta markets, the Witta Recreational Club, and The Nest Café and Wine Bar, ensuring every convenience is at your fingertips
